301994122139623299358028930185526473
Odd
301994122139623299358028930185526473 is odd
Previous odd number is 301994122139623299358028930185526471
Next odd number is 301994122139623299358028930185526475
Cubed
27541999778168020911161437077538166380877284652137893911727769547324210128671695699684070252949391989185817
Squared
91200449806881715420236886567576490510855903273981443264147852183819729
Binary
1110100010100101110101101101000111101011011110000100011011000000111101011101100010001100000111001100010111110011001001